Mis on Oracle'i tabeliruum?
Mis on Oracle'i tabeliruum?

Video: Mis on Oracle'i tabeliruum?

Video: Mis on Oracle'i tabeliruum?
Video: How to Set Up Oracle Database with Docker (Official Container Image) 2024, November
Anonim

Tabeliruumid on sillaks teatud füüsiliste ja loogiliste komponentide vahel Oraakel andmebaasi. Lauapinnad on koht, kus te ladustate Oraakel andmebaasiobjektid nagu tabelid , indeksid ja tagasipööramise segmendid. Võite mõelda a lauaruum nagu Windowsi jagatud kettaseade.

Mis on sellega seoses Oracle'i lauaruum näitega?

An Oraakel andmebaas koosneb ühest või mitmest loogilisest salvestusüksusest, mida nimetatakse lauaruumid . Andmebaasi andmed salvestatakse ühiselt andmefailidesse, millest igaüks koosneb lauaruum andmebaasist. Sest näide , kõige lihtsam Oraakel andmebaasi oleks üks lauaruum ja üks andmefail.

Teiseks, mis on tabeliruum SQL-is? A laua ruum on salvestusstruktuur, see sisaldab tabelid , indeksid, suured objektid ja pikad andmed. Seda saab kasutada andmebaasis olevate andmete korraldamiseks loogilisse salvestusgruppi, mis on seotud sellega, kus andmed süsteemis salvestatakse.

Veelgi enam, kuidas leida tabelis ruumi?

Et saada lauapinnad kogu Oracle'i jaoks tabelid konkreetses teegis: SQL> vali all_tabelitest tabeli_nimi, tabeliruumi_nimi, kus omanik = 'USR00'; Et saada lauaruum konkreetse Oracle'i indeksi jaoks: SQL> valige all_indexes hulgast tabeliruumi_nimi, kus omanik = 'USR00' ja indeksi_nimi = 'Z303_ID';

Kus Oracle'i tabeleid hoitakse?

Niisiis Oracle'i tabelid (nende määratlused ja andmed) on ladustatud lauaruumides. Lauapinnad omakorda on ladustatud failides. Tavaliselt on nendel failidel laiend “DBF” ja need asuvad valitud piirkondades (tavaliselt kaustas “ORADATA”). Soovitan teil vaadata Oraakel andmebaasi viited täpsema teabe saamiseks.

Soovitan: